Rational and irrational number help. What is a rational number?

Learn how to decide if a number is rational or irrational.

A rational number is a number that can be written as a fraction, whereas an irrational number is a number that cannot be written as a fraction.

So a rational number can be written in the form a/b where a and b are whole numbers.

To decide whether or not a number is rational, just try to write your number as a fraction – this might not be obvious at first, but you will find many different types of numbers can written down as a fraction.

Example 1

Is 3/7 a rational or irrational number?

3/7 is obviously rational as it already is a fraction.

Example 2

Is 0.67 rational or irrational?

Yes because 0.67 = 67/100.

Example 3

Is √9 rational or irrational?

Yes because √9 = 3, and 3 can be written as 3/1 (all whole numbers are rational).

Example 4

Is 3π rational or irrational?

3π is irrational as Pi is a non terminating decimal, therefore it cannot be written as a fraction.

Any multiple of Pi cannot be written as fraction.

Example 5

Is √7 rational or irrational?

√7 is irrational the square root of 7 is 2.6457... and again this is a non terminating decimal.

Most roots are irrational numbers, except when you are rooting a square root like in example 3.

Example 6

Is 0.3r a rational or irrational number?

0.3r is a recurring decimal, and can be written as 1/3. Therefore, 3r is rational.

Summary

A rational number is any number that can be written as a fraction. An irrational number cannot be written as a fraction.

The majority of numbers with a Pi or a square root in them will be irrational numbers.
